日韩免费,色欲天天天天天天天天天堂网,操逼操操操逼,精品人妻在线观啪

【APP開(kāi)發(fā)實(shí)例解析】揭秘源碼世界,帶你走進(jìn)前沿技術(shù)世界!

一、初探:如何探索Android APP的源代碼之旅

想要深入了解Android APP的內(nèi)心世界嗎?源代碼是你的秘密寶典。你需要知道如何找到它。如果APP是開(kāi)源的,那就像找到了一把寶藏鑰匙。在GitHub、GitLab這些代碼托管平臺(tái)上,你可以輕松找到許多開(kāi)源APP的源代碼。這是一個(gè)探索知識(shí)的好途徑,也是學(xué)習(xí)他人編程技巧的好機(jī)會(huì)。

二、解密:非開(kāi)源APP的源代碼探索策略

【APP開(kāi)發(fā)實(shí)例解析】揭秘源碼世界,帶你走進(jìn)前沿技術(shù)世界!

并非所有的APP都是開(kāi)源的,那么對(duì)于非開(kāi)源的APP,我們?cè)撊绾翁剿髌湓创a呢?這時(shí),你需要使用一些特殊的工具,比如Apktool和JD-GUI。這些反編譯工具可以將APK文件轉(zhuǎn)化為可讀的源代碼形式。但請(qǐng)注意,反編譯得到的代碼可能并不完全等同于原始源代碼,它可能包含了編譯和優(yōu)化后的代碼。

三、深入:使用調(diào)試工具查看APP源代碼

如果你擁有APP的APK文件,并且希望在運(yùn)行時(shí)查看源代碼,那么你可以嘗試使用Android Studio的調(diào)試功能。這是一個(gè)需要一定編程知識(shí)和經(jīng)驗(yàn)的高級(jí)操作。通過(guò)調(diào)試,你可以在APP運(yùn)行時(shí)查看和修改代碼,這對(duì)于開(kāi)發(fā)和調(diào)試自己的APP非常有幫助。

四、尋求幫助:聯(lián)系開(kāi)發(fā)者獲取源代碼

如果以上方法都無(wú)法滿足你的需求,那么你可以嘗試聯(lián)系開(kāi)發(fā)者或開(kāi)發(fā)團(tuán)隊(duì),詢問(wèn)他們是否愿意分享源代碼。有些開(kāi)發(fā)者可能會(huì)樂(lè)于分享他們的代碼,特別是對(duì)于那些教育或研究目的的請(qǐng)求。這是一個(gè)建立行業(yè)聯(lián)系、交流學(xué)習(xí)的好機(jī)會(huì)。

【APP開(kāi)發(fā)實(shí)例解析】揭秘源碼世界,帶你走進(jìn)前沿技術(shù)世界!

五、行為規(guī)范:查看Android APP源代碼的法律與道德考量

在查看Android APP源代碼時(shí),一定要遵守相關(guān)的法律和道德規(guī)范。未經(jīng)許可的獲取和使用他人的源代碼可能侵犯知識(shí)產(chǎn)權(quán)。了解源代碼并不意味著你可以隨意修改和分發(fā)APP,除非你獲得了開(kāi)發(fā)者的明確授權(quán)。尊重他人的知識(shí)產(chǎn)權(quán),是每一個(gè)開(kāi)發(fā)者應(yīng)該具備的基本素質(zhì)。

查看Android APP源代碼的方法因APP的開(kāi)源情況而異。無(wú)論是開(kāi)源還是非開(kāi)源的APP,都有相應(yīng)的方法可以讓你窺探其源代碼。但請(qǐng)始終記住,合法合規(guī)的行為才是我們應(yīng)該倡導(dǎo)的。如何將軟件源代碼轉(zhuǎn)化為APP軟件:

一、確定目標(biāo)平臺(tái)

你是否常常有這樣的想法——手中有一串源代碼,想要將其轉(zhuǎn)化為可以在手機(jī)或電腦上運(yùn)行的APP軟件?那么,第一步,你需要明確你的目標(biāo)平臺(tái)。是希望將應(yīng)用發(fā)布到iOS、Android還是Windows等平臺(tái)呢?不同的平臺(tái)有著不同的開(kāi)發(fā)工具和語(yǔ)言要求,這是轉(zhuǎn)化的基礎(chǔ)。

二、選擇開(kāi)發(fā)工具

【APP開(kāi)發(fā)實(shí)例解析】揭秘源碼世界,帶你走進(jìn)前沿技術(shù)世界!

目標(biāo)平臺(tái)確定后,接下來(lái)要做的就是選擇適合的開(kāi)發(fā)工具。例如,如果你選擇開(kāi)發(fā)iOS應(yīng)用,那么Xcode這一強(qiáng)大的開(kāi)發(fā)環(huán)境將是你的不二之選;而針對(duì)Android應(yīng)用,你可以考慮使用Android Studio或者Eclipse等開(kāi)發(fā)工具。這些工具將幫助你將源代碼轉(zhuǎn)化為可執(zhí)行的APP軟件。

三、編寫(xiě)代碼

工具選定后,就可以開(kāi)始編寫(xiě)代碼了。在這一步中,你需要考慮應(yīng)用的界面設(shè)計(jì)、功能實(shí)現(xiàn)以及用戶交互等方面。一個(gè)成功的APP離不開(kāi)良好的編程邏輯和用戶體驗(yàn),所以這一步需要細(xì)心打磨。

四、測(cè)試應(yīng)用

完成代碼編寫(xiě)后,千萬(wàn)不要急于發(fā)布,測(cè)試環(huán)節(jié)至關(guān)重要。你可以使用模擬器或者真實(shí)設(shè)備進(jìn)行測(cè)試,以確保應(yīng)用的穩(wěn)定性和可靠性。任何細(xì)小的bug都可能會(huì)影響用戶的使用體驗(yàn),所以這一步需要耐心和細(xì)致。

【APP開(kāi)發(fā)實(shí)例解析】揭秘源碼世界,帶你走進(jìn)前沿技術(shù)世界!

五、打包與發(fā)布應(yīng)用

應(yīng)用經(jīng)過(guò)測(cè)試無(wú)誤后,就可以進(jìn)行打包了。根據(jù)目標(biāo)平臺(tái)的不同,打包的方式也會(huì)有所不同。例如,針對(duì)iOS應(yīng)用,你需要使用Xcode將應(yīng)用打包成.ipa文件;而對(duì)于Android應(yīng)用,你可以使用Android Studio或Eclipse等工具進(jìn)行打包,生成.apk文件。將打包好的應(yīng)用發(fā)布到應(yīng)用商店或其他平臺(tái),讓更多的人可以下載和使用你的APP。

需要注意的是,上述步驟只是一個(gè)大致的流程,具體的實(shí)現(xiàn)過(guò)程可能會(huì)因項(xiàng)目的不同而有所差異。在開(kāi)發(fā)過(guò)程中,你可能還需要考慮其他因素,如應(yīng)用的性能優(yōu)化、安全問(wèn)題等。但無(wú)論如何,只要你堅(jiān)持努力,相信你一定可以將手中的源代碼成功轉(zhuǎn)化為一個(gè)優(yōu)秀的APP軟件。


本文原地址:http://www.czyjwy.com/news/38506.html
本站文章均來(lái)自互聯(lián)網(wǎng),僅供學(xué)習(xí)參考,如有侵犯您的版權(quán),請(qǐng)郵箱聯(lián)系我們刪除!
上一篇:【APP開(kāi)發(fā)實(shí)例手冊(cè):從概念到上線的完整步驟】
下一篇:【APP開(kāi)發(fā)實(shí)例解析:構(gòu)建項(xiàng)目藍(lán)圖與實(shí)現(xiàn)細(xì)節(jié)】